The Dictator

Sacha Baron Cohen has done it again, creating a over the top character “General Haffaz Aladeen” in his new film The Dictator. The General is a hilariously funny dictator of the oil-rich African nation of Waadeya. He is schedule to visit the U.N. to address their concerns about his nuclear program in his country. Unaware of the attempt kidnapping and assassination by his right hand man Tahir (Ben Kingsley), the General escape and is let loose in the big apple with his identity stolen. Now he has to prove that he is the misguided leader of Waadeya, and he is trying to stop his impostor from allowing the democracy for all of his people. Will there be right given to all of the people of Waadeya or will the General dictated with a very funny iron fist.

The Dictator is written and star by Sacha Baron Cohen, this is another of his creation where he completely consumes the character and becomes General Aladeen. A little on gross side, with his usual racial antic, this movie is a typical Sacha Baron Cohen so watch it with that anticipation. This film is fair, and you can’t help but like the General. A must see movie this is not but you will enjoy his sick sense of humor.

I give this movie 3 Stars.
